66 million people struggle with mental health problems in the United States, with depression and anxiety being the most common.
With the wide use of technology and the emergence of AI, many are turning to tools, like ChatGPT, as a free and widely accessible tool that may provide mental health support.
This study aims to explore the benefits and pitfalls of ChatGPT in managing mental health, particularly with anxiety, stress, depression and feelings of negative emotions.
Your contribution will inform digital health tool providers and software developers of ways to continue to improve and create better technologies for mental health.
You must be an adult between 18 to 49 years old to participate in this study.
You use ChatGPT to help manage your mental health, particularly your stress, anxiety, depression, loneliness and/or other negative emotions.
This study involves an online interview about your mental health, particularly how you use ChatGPT to manage your mental health.
This study is looking for individuals who can openly participate in a 40- to 60-minute Zoom interview with the research team.
The study consists of a Zoom interview lasting between 40 to 60 minutes, scheduled at your convenience. To thank you for your participation, you will receive a $25 Amazon gift card.
